Their effect on the arachidonic acid prostaglandin pathways of reducing inflammation and decreasing platelet aggregation crosses with the mechanisms of actions of several other drugs as well. In a patient with normal renal function, inhibition of prostaglandin synthesis does not pose a large problem; however, in a patient with renal dysfunction, these prostaglandins play a greater role and can be the source of problems when reduced via NSAIDs. Nephrotoxicitycan also occurwith NSAID use because these medications reduce prostaglandin levels, which areessential for the vasodilation of the renal arterioles. NSAIDs are linked to an increased risk of cardiovascular complications, including hypertension, myocardial infarction and stroke, as well as a rise in systolic blood pressure.
